This card is for my hubby whose birthday is on May 25th and, like me, his favourite colour is blue. I wanted to show richness so I took some blue velvet paper cloth for the backing. I took basic white paper and I tapped 3 colours, from these small plastic bottles(called Colour Bursts), onto the white cardstock. When you spritz water onto the white cardstock the colours "burst" into something glorious and no two are ever the same. I had done the same to some extra paper a while back so I took dragonfly stickers and  placed them onto that cardstock paper and fussy cut them out. I used pop up dots for the panels and the dragonflies. I added the flower stickers and the crystals. To finish off, I also added some blue stickles in the background for some glitter effect.

This card is for my cousin, whose birthday was actually on May 7. I love colouring and this is the perfect stamp to do it. I took my colouring pencils and coloured in everything and then used this Gamsol clear liquid that I dip a "cardboard pen" into to smooth the pencil strokes and to shade and contour the colours. I decided to create a more spring like look with the light greens and the sky blue. I joined a new card making blog that uses books as the inspiration. This time it is about All creatures Great and Small and, yes there are no creatures but it takes place on the English countryside and the book cover had various shades of green on it so this was my inspiration. This was a fast card I made for my friend who has a birthday tomorrow! She loves the sun and always seems to be laughing and enjoying her hectic life. She is married and has 2 kids-12 and and 11 year old (soon to be 11-May 29th). I have these gelatos and, no, it is not Italian ice cream, but crayon style "paints" that you can smoosh right on a card or  smoosh on a craft paper, add water and paint with it. I just  created a rainbow by smooshing the colours right on the card and spritzed with some water  and, using a sponge, quickly shaded the colours one into the other. I stamped the saying in black dye ink, added the flower sticker, gems and the border. Quick and easy
